fuck.sh

The fuck.sh script provides ability to call fuck command when some common error happens at the previous command call and there is a usual way to fix it.

In those situations you just type fuck and the last command will run appropriately.

The fuck command with just five keyboard hits will check your command history, takes last command, call it again, analyze the error and call fixed command for you.

Supported fixes

git push

Sometimes you create new branch with git checkout -b command.

After that you usualy change some files and make some commits.

There is a time to push the branch to the origin and probably create PR for the changes.

You type git push and see:

fatal: The current branch feature-some has no upstream branch.
To push the current branch and set the remote as upstream, use

    git push --set-upstream origin feature-some

There is a typical situation to call fuck to the rescue.

The fix command will be: git push --set-upstream origin feature-some .
